M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the fine new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
subjects
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
improvements in
distance learning technology make it possible for
learners
all over the world
to take classes via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
mostly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
distance learning institutions
are having to consider
now that online learning technology is
improving so swiftly.
How can educators
ensure that
the quality of teaching provided by these
MOOC courses is
all right?
How can institutions
ensure that
teachers are properly credentialed
to teach MOOC classes?
What strategies are being used by
institutions like
Massachusetts Institute of Technology to conduct these MOOCs?
What innovative te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can organizations
deal with the issues of
poor
student motivation and high
dropout rates?
As digital learning technology becomes more
prolific there is a
developing
demand
to gain a better understanding of how
these MOOC classes are being conducted.
Universities
and numerous other
participants
would like
to understand
these
compelling new open educational
ventures.
Completion rates for online MOOCs are far less than the completion rates for traditional courses.
Researchers want
to know how
these massively open online courses
can be enhanced.
In response to this
desideratum for
data
the book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
offers a critical analysis of
MOOCs and other open educational resource subjects.
This authoritative new book
also addresses the
major controversies associated with
these massively open online courses and open education resources (OERS).
